Is AC Good for Asthma Patients? What Sydney Sufferers Need to Know

an asthma patient is feeling better with their aircon system in sydney

If you or someone in your household has asthma, you’ve probably asked this at least once — especially during a Sydney summer when the AC runs almost around the clock.

Is the air conditioner actually helping you breathe better? Or is it quietly working against you?

The answer isn’t a flat yes or no. Air conditioning can be one of the best things for asthma patients — or one of the worst.

The difference comes down entirely to how it’s maintained and how it’s used.

Here’s the complete, honest picture.

How Air Conditioning Helps Asthma Patients

When properly maintained, AC genuinely works in your favour. Here’s exactly how.

1. Keeps Outdoor Pollen and Pollutants Out

Sydney’s spring pollen season is relentless — particularly across Western Sydney, the Hills District, and coastal areas where grasses, trees, and wind combine to push pollen counts sky high from September through December.

How AC Creates a Protective Barrier

Air conditioning helps people with asthma because doors and windows are kept shut, which helps keep pollens and other outdoor irritants and allergens out of the home.

On high-pollen days — which you can track through the AusPollen network — running the AC with all windows closed is one of the most practical things an asthma sufferer can do. You’re essentially sealing the house against the biggest outdoor triggers.

During Bushfire Smoke Events

The Australian Centre for Disease Control recommends using a reverse cycle air conditioner — or setting other AC types to recirculate indoor air — during short episodes of outside air pollution. Evaporative coolers should be avoided during these periods, as they bring outside air inside.

This is critical for Sydney households during bushfire smoke season, when outdoor air quality can drop sharply and without much warning.

2. Controls Humidity — a Major Asthma Trigger

High indoor humidity is one of the most underestimated asthma problems in Sydney homes. Dust mites love warm, moist conditions and thrive in bedding and carpets — their droppings cause the allergic reaction that triggers asthma.

What Humidity Does to Your Home

  • Dust mite populations explode above 50% relative humidity
  • Mould growth accelerates rapidly in damp, poorly ventilated rooms
  • Sydney’s warm, humid summers create perfect conditions for mould growth — particularly inside air conditioning units themselves

Recommended Humidity Target for Asthma Households

Keep indoor relative humidity levels between 30–50% to reduce mould and dust mite levels — both of which are significant airway irritants for people with asthma and allergies.

3. Filters Allergens From Circulating Air

Most modern split systems and ducted units include filters that trap particles as air passes through the system.

What Good Filtration Captures

  • Dust and fine particles from everyday household activity
  • Pet dander from cats and dogs — a common trigger in Sydney homes
  • Pollen drawn in before windows close
  • Some mould spores before they disperse through the home

4. Manages Extreme Heat

Extreme heat stresses the respiratory system and makes breathing harder for asthma patients. Keeping indoor temperatures moderate through Sydney’s hottest months is genuinely protective — particularly for children and elderly people with asthma.

When Air Conditioning Makes Asthma Worse

This is the side of the story that catches most people off guard. The exact same unit that helps asthma can harm it — if any of these three problems are present.

1. Dirty Filters — The Number One Hidden Risk

This is by far the most common way AC becomes an asthma hazard in Sydney homes.

What Happens Inside a Neglected Filter

When a filter is clogged with accumulated debris, two bad things happen simultaneously. First, the unit can no longer capture incoming allergens effectively.

Second, the existing trapped debris gets disturbed by airflow and pushed back into the room.

Air conditioners are not effective if the filter is not replaced or maintained as recommended. When filters are filthy, they can become breeding grounds for air contaminants such as mould spores — actually increasing airborne allergens rather than removing them.

Filter Cleaning Schedule for Sydney Asthma Households

SeasonRecommended Cleaning Frequency
Summer (Dec–Mar) heavy useEvery 2–4 weeks
Shoulder seasons (Apr, Oct–Nov)Every 4–6 weeks
Winter, light useEvery 6–8 weeks
Households with petsAdd one extra clean per cycle

2. Mould Growing Inside the Unit

Air conditioners create condensation as they cool air. Without proper drainage and regular cleaning, that moisture becomes a mould breeding ground.

Where Mould Develops in AC Systems

  • Evaporator coil housing — where condensation collects most heavily
  • Drain pan — water can pool and stagnate between cooling cycles
  • Filter surface — organic debris trapped on dirty filters supports mould growth
  • Ductwork — sections with poor airflow accumulate moisture over time

3. Cold Air and Bronchoconstriction

Most asthma patients don’t realise that cold air itself can be a direct trigger.

Why This Happens

A sudden shift in temperature from warm to cold can trigger an asthma attack. When airways that are already sensitive encounter a sudden drop in temperature — like walking from 35°C outdoor heat into a room cooled to 18°C — they can tighten rapidly.

This is bronchoconstriction, and it can escalate quickly in people with hyperreactive airways.

Safe Temperature Settings for Asthma

  • Daytime: Keep indoor temperature between 20°C and 24°C
  • Sleeping: 18°C to 20°C is generally well-tolerated
  • Key rule: Never create more than an 8–10°C difference between indoor and outdoor temperatures
  • Transition tip: If moving from a very hot space into a cooled room, step in gradually rather than going straight to the coldest area

How to Use AC Safely With Asthma — Practical Steps

1. Temperature and Airflow

Simple Settings That Protect Your Airways

  • Keep indoor temperature at 20–24°C during the day — never go below 18°C
  • Set the temperature to recirculate mode on high-pollen and smoke days
  • Direct vents toward the ceiling — not horizontally at face height
  • Avoid sleeping directly under airflow — it dries airways overnight

2. Filter and Unit Maintenance

Your Non-Negotiable Maintenance Routine

  • Clean or replace filters on the schedule above — this is the single most important step
  • Inspect the drain pan monthly for pooled water or early mould signs
  • Wipe down internal surfaces around the filter housing with a damp cloth
  • If there’s any musty smell, stop using the unit and arrange a professional clean

3. Professional Servicing

Why Annual Servicing Is Essential for Asthma Households

A qualified technician does what filter cleaning cannot: deep cleaning of the evaporator coil where mould concentrates, clearing the drain line, inspecting ductwork for contamination, and confirming the system is working efficiently.

4. Humidity Monitoring

Keeping the Balance Right

  • Aim for 40–50% indoor relative humidity — the sweet spot for asthma management
  • Buy a plug-in hygrometer from any hardware store to monitor levels accurately
  • If humidity drops below 40% during extended overnight AC use, a cool-mist humidifier in the bedroom helps restore balance
  • If humidity consistently exceeds 55%, check drain pan function and filter condition

Frequently Asked Questions About Air Conditioning and Asthma

1. How often should I clean my AC filter if I have asthma?

Every two to four weeks during Sydney’s summer. Every four to six weeks in shoulder seasons. Every six to eight weeks in winter with light use. More frequently if you have pets or live near a busy road.

2. Is reverse cycle AC better for asthma than an evaporative cooler?

Yes. A reverse cycle split system recirculates and filters indoor air without drawing in outdoor pollen or pollution. Evaporative coolers pull outside air in, which is problematic on high-pollen days and during bushfire smoke events.

3. What does a musty smell from my AC mean for asthma?

It almost certainly means mould is growing somewhere inside the unit — most likely the evaporator coil or drain pan. Stop using it and arrange a professional clean immediately.

Mould spores circulating through your home are a significant asthma trigger.

Conclusion

Air conditioning is not the enemy for asthma patients — but a neglected air conditioner absolutely can be.

A clean, well-maintained reverse cycle split system running at a sensible temperature is one of the best tools an asthma sufferer in Sydney has. It blocks pollen, controls humidity, filters allergens, and protects against the extreme heat that worsens sensitive airways.

But when maintenance slips — dirty filters, mould in the drain pan, ducts full of accumulated debris — that same unit starts working against you. In Sydney’s long, humid summers, that buildup happens faster than most people expect.

The solution is simple, even if it requires consistency: clean the filters regularly, get a professional service once a year, keep the temperature sensible, and monitor your humidity. Those four habits are the entire difference between AC that protects your breathing and AC that threatens it.
